Title:
METHOD AND DEVICE FOR RECOGNIZING THIEF ZONE IN OIL POOL
Document Type and Number:
WIPO Patent Application WO/2018/018865
Kind Code:
A1
Abstract:
A method and device for recognizing a thief zone in an oil pool. The method comprises: calculating a single reservoir stratum unit thickness output contribution value and a relative contribution coefficient of each reservoir stratum in oil pool production logging, the relative contribution coefficient being a ratio of the single reservoir stratum unit thickness output contribution value to the total reservoir stratum section unit thickness output; determining the smallest single reservoir stratum unit thickness output contribution value and the smallest relative contribution coefficient among the single reservoir stratum unit thickness output contribution values and the relative contribution coefficients in the oil pool production logging according to different oil pool features; calculating the single reservoir stratum unit thickness output contribution value and the relative contribution coefficient of each reservoir stratum of each well of the oil pool to be measured; and deciding whether a thief zone is developed in each reservoir stratum of each well according to the magnitude relationship between the single reservoir stratum unit thickness output contribution value and the smallest single reservoir stratum unit thickness output contribution value of each reservoir stratum of each well and the magnitude relationship between the relative contribution coefficient and the smallest relative contribution coefficient of each reservoir stratum of each well.
